Abstract
The invention discloses a kind of circulation drying devices of screen printer, its key points of the technical solution are that including the drying channel that can be conveyed for strip material, drying channel is provided with multiple, and each drying channel head and the tail connection is at closed ring structure, each drying channel connectivity part is rotatably connected to the guide roller for bypassing for strip material, and it is arranged in parallel between each guide roller, the feed inlet for moving into circulation drying device for strip material and the discharge port for laying out out of circulation drying device for strip material is provided on drying channel;Moving into the strip material in circulation drying device from feed inlet can lay out after each guide roller of circular path pile warp from discharge port.The drying unit has the function of that occupied area is small, good drying effect.

Specific embodiment
With reference to the accompanying drawings and examples, the present invention is described in more detail.Wherein identical components are with identical
Appended drawing reference indicates.It should be noted that word "front", "rear" used in the following description, "left", "right", "up" and "down"
Refer to that the direction in attached drawing, word " bottom surface " and " top surface ", "inner" and "outside" are referred respectively to towards or away from particular elements
The direction of geometric center.
Referring to Fig.1 and shown in 2, a kind of circulation drying device of screen printer includes the drying that can be conveyed for strip material
Channel 1, drying channel 1 are provided with multiple, and each drying channel 1 is connected into closed ring structure from beginning to end, and each drying is logical
1 connectivity part of road is rotatably connected to the guide roller 15 for bypassing for strip material, and is arranged in parallel between each guide roller 15, dries
Be provided on dry passage 1 feed inlet 13 for being moved into for strip material in circulation drying device and for for strip material from circulation
The discharge port 14 laid out in drying unit;From feed inlet 13 move into the strip material in circulation drying device can along circular path around
It is laid out after each guide roller 15 from discharge port 14.Circulation drying device can will carry out annular baking through the strip material of printing machine 2
It is dry, and formed since circulation drying device is connected to by multiple head and the tail at the drying channel 1 of closed ring, and the circulation of annular
Drying unit can be directed around along the short transverse of printing machine 2 or long width, to not only considerably increase drying unit
Length is dried, is conducive to improve drying effect, additionally it is possible to effectively reduce occupied area.
Further, since screen printer, which may also include, discharge mechanism 3 and receiving mechanism 4, thus can also by discharge mechanism 3 and/
Or receiving mechanism 4 is placed in the circulation drying device of annular, is conducive to the utilization rate for further increasing screen printer to space.
Annular circulation drying device can be directed around along the short transverse of printing machine 2 or long width in above scheme,
The preferably each drying channel 1 of the application is connected to along the short transverse head and the tail of printing machine 2 into closed ring structure, and at least one
Drying channel 1 is located at 2 lower section of printing machine, and printing machine 2 is located in the ring structure that each drying channel 1 is connected to from beginning to end.The knot
The circulation drying device of structure can surround printing machine 2, can either be further reduced the occupied area of screen printer, also can be to space
Using more sufficiently.
1 connectivity part of drying channel is rotatably connected at least two guide rollers 15 at least three, and adjacent two drying channel 1 is connected to
The guide roller 15 at place is arranged along the thickness direction of strip material;The strip material energy in circulation drying device is moved into from feed inlet 13
It is enough to be laid out after each guide roller 15 of back-shaped path pile warp from discharge port 14.By the way that more guide rollers 15 are arranged, strip material energy is enabled
It is enough that multi-turn is wound in circulation drying device, effective drying length of drying unit is further increased, is conducive to further mention
High drying effect.
Circulation drying device further include have the blower mechanism 16 that can be improved speed air flow in drying channel 1 and/or
It can be improved the heating mechanism 17 of temperature in drying channel 1.Wherein blower mechanism 16 includes air blower etc., can by extraneous or
It is that air in drying channel 1 is blown into drying channel 1, increases the speed air flow in drying channel 1, to be conducive to mention
The drying effect of high strip material;And heating mechanism 17 includes heater strip etc., can be arranged in drying channel 1 and rise to strip material
It is acted on to heating, drying, to be conducive to improve the drying effect of strip material.
Drying channel 1 includes into the stoving rack 11 of frame structure setting and covers in the drying baffle on stoving rack 11
12, drying baffle 12 and stoving rack 11 positioned at strip material width side are hingedly arranged.The structure of drying channel 1 is simply easily implemented,
Processing and use cost are advantageously reduced, convenient for being widely used to promote, and the drying baffle 12 for being located at side is hinged knot
Structure observes the handling situations in drying channel 1, easy access after conveniently opening it.
